What You Will Learn
This live and interactive session will cover the following:
- Economic/Financial Crime updates to include AML, sanctions, any legislative changes, the SRA's work and what is coming up
- SRA Updates including any updates to their enforcement strategy, risk outlook, business plans, the Codes or other regulatory rules, consultations, guidance and warning notices, thematic reviews that have occurred and what might be coming up
- Any outputs from the Law Society to include initiatives and guidance provided
- Any outputs from the Legal Ombudsman and any changes to their rules and processes
- What the future holds
